Current Legal Landscape

The current legal landscape for THC soda and cannabis soda is complex and varies significantly across jurisdictions. In some areas, where recreational cannabis is legal, the production and sale of THC-infused beverages may be permitted under specific licensing requirements and regulations. These regulations often address issues such as potency limits, labeling requirements, and distribution channels.

However, in many places, the sale and possession of THC-containing products, including sodas, remain illegal. Federal law in the United States still classifies cannabis as a Schedule I controlled substance, prohibiting its use and manufacture except for specific research purposes.

The legal status of cannabis beverages is constantly evolving, with ongoing legislative debates and court decisions shaping the future regulatory landscape.

Ingredients and Production

The creation of THC soda and cannabis soda involves specific ingredients and production processes tailored to infuse these beverages with cannabinoids.

THC Extraction Methods

The process begins with extracting the desired cannabinoids from cannabis plants.

  • Solvent Extraction: This method uses solvents like butane or CO2 to dissolve THC and other cannabinoids from the plant material.
  • Supercritical Fluid Extraction: Utilizing supercritical CO2, a substance with properties of both a liquid and gas, this technique efficiently extracts cannabinoids while minimizing residual solvents.
  • Oil-Based Extraction: This involves using oils, typically olive oil or coconut oil, to infuse with THC during a heating process.

Once extracted, the concentrated cannabinoid solution is then mixed with carbonated water, flavorings, sweeteners, and other ingredients to create the final beverage product.

Flavoring and Additives

The flavor profiles of THC soda and cannabis sodas are designed to appeal to a wide range of tastes. Common flavorings include fruit flavors like citrus, berry, and tropical fruits, as well as more unique options such as mint, lavender, or ginger.

Manufacturers often incorporate natural flavorings derived from essential oils or extracts to create authentic and refreshing taste experiences.

In addition to flavorings, sweeteners are typically added to balance the sometimes bitter taste of cannabis extracts.

Popular choices include sugar, high-fructose corn syrup, artificial sweeteners, or natural alternatives like honey or agave nectar.

Additives may be included in THC soda and cannabis soda for various purposes, such as enhancing shelf life, improving texture, or providing additional nutritional benefits.

Examples of additives include preservatives, stabilizers, emulsifiers, and vitamins.

Health Effects and Considerations

The emergence of THC-infused sodas and cannabis sodas presents a unique set of health effects and considerations due to the psychoactive nature of THC (tetrahydrocannabinol).

Psychoactive Effects of THC

THC is the primary psychoactive compound in cannabis, responsible for its euphoric and mood-altering effects.

Consuming THC through beverages can lead to a rapid onset of these effects as it is absorbed quickly into the bloodstream via the gastrointestinal tract.

The intoxicating effects of THC can vary widely depending on factors such as individual tolerance, dosage, and the individual’s metabolism.

Common psychoactive effects of THC include:

  • Euphoria and Relaxation: THC interacts with the brain’s reward system, triggering the release of dopamine, a neurotransmitter associated with pleasure and happiness.
  • Altered Perception: THC can distort sensory experiences, leading to changes in perception of time, sound, and visuals.
  • Increased Appetite: THC stimulates appetite, often referred to as “the munchies.”
  • Impaired Coordination and Motor Skills: THC can affect coordination, balance, and reaction time.
  • Anxiety and Paranoia: In some individuals, particularly those with a predisposition to anxiety disorders, THC can induce feelings of anxiety or paranoia.

It’s important to note that these effects are generally temporary and tend to subside as the THC is metabolized by the body.

Potential Risks and Side Effects

The psychoactive nature of THC poses potential health risks and side effects, particularly when consumed through beverages where absorption into the bloodstream is rapid.

One concern is the risk of overconsumption, as it can be difficult to gauge the precise amount of THC ingested in a beverage. This heightened risk stems from the delayed onset of effects compared to smoking or vaping cannabis, potentially leading individuals to consume more than intended before feeling the full impact.

THC’s interaction with the central nervous system can also have adverse effects on cognitive function, including impaired memory, attention, and decision-making.

These effects may be more pronounced in adolescents whose brains are still developing.

Additionally, THC can exacerbate existing mental health conditions, such as anxiety disorders or psychosis, in susceptible individuals. It’s important to consult with a healthcare professional if you have any pre-existing mental health concerns before consuming THC.

Other potential side effects include dizziness, nausea, dry mouth, and red eyes.

Dosage and Consumption Guidelines

THC soda and cannabis soda are infused with cannabinoids, primarily THC, which has psychoactive effects. Consumption can lead to rapid onset of euphoria, altered perception, increased appetite, impaired coordination, anxiety, or paranoia. These effects vary based on individual tolerance, dosage, and metabolism.

Dosage guidelines for THC-infused beverages are crucial due to the potential for overconsumption. As absorption is faster through ingestion, it’s recommended to start with a low dose (typically 2.5-5mg of THC) and wait at least two hours before consuming more to assess its effects. Individuals should be aware that tolerance varies widely, and higher doses may not necessarily produce proportionally stronger effects but increase the risk of adverse reactions.

Due to the psychoactive nature of THC, it’s important to consume these beverages responsibly. Avoid operating machinery or driving after consumption, as THC can impair cognitive function and coordination.

Individuals with pre-existing mental health conditions, pregnant or breastfeeding women, and those taking medications should consult a healthcare professional before consuming THC.
